"Upfront" Meaning

Completely honest or straightforward.

"Upfront" Examples

1. Booking a Hotel Room

"I'm going to try to book a hotel room upfront so I can avoid dealing with any extra fees."

2. An Honest Business Policy

"Our company is known for having clear, upfront prices, so you'll know what you're paying from the start."

3. Clear Explanation

"The professor explained the project requirements upfront, making sure everyone on the team understood what was expected of them."

4. An Early Payment

"I'd like to pay the full amount upfront to take advantage of the discount on the new laptop."

5. No Hidden Costs

"After hearing horror stories about car loans, I chose a dealership that offered financing with upfront interest rates and no surprise fees."

Updrafts are upward currents of air that rise vertically into the atmosphere, often carrying dust, smoke, or other particles with them. They are created by the heat from the ground or the movement of the air, and can be an important factor in the formation of clouds, storms, and other weather phenomena.<br><br>In aviation, updrafts can be significant for pilots, as they can cause their aircraft to rapidly gain altitude, and in extreme cases, create turbulence or even hazards for takeoff and landing.
